Understanding the Core Principles of Pacific Spin

At its heart, the pacific spin technique centers around replicating the erratic, unpredictable movements of wounded or fleeing baitfish. This isn’t simply a matter of rapid retrieves; it's about imparting subtle actions to the lure through a combination of rod tip movements, reel speed adjustments, and line management. The key is to create a presentation that triggers a predatory response – that instinctive urge to chase and capture a vulnerable target. Anglers employing this method often favor lures that exhibit a natural swimming action and possess realistic profiles, further enhancing the illusion. It’s a delicate balance between attracting attention and avoiding spooking the fish, and mastering this balance is a crucial element of successful pacific spin angling. Furthermore, recognizing the specific characteristics of baitfish prevalent in a given location is vital for selecting the appropriate lure and presentation. Different species exhibit unique swimming patterns, and a skilled angler will adapt their technique accordingly.

The Role of Lure Selection in Pacific Spin

Choosing the correct lure is foundational to implementing the pacific spin approach effectively. Soft plastics, particularly those with paddle tails or split tails, are exceptionally popular due to their ability to generate vibrant action even at slower retrieve speeds. However, hard-bodied lures, such as crankbaits and jerkbaits, can also be highly effective when used strategically. The color of the lure is another critical consideration, and anglers often experiment with various hues to determine which elicits the most favorable response from the target species. Matching the hatch – selecting a lure that closely resembles the predominant baitfish in the area – is often a sound starting point, but don’t be afraid to deviate from this principle and explore unconventional color combinations. The water clarity and sunlight conditions also influence lure color selection. In murky water, brighter colors may be more visible, while in clear water, more natural tones can be more effective.

Adapting to Environmental Factors

The effectiveness of the pacific spin technique is heavily influenced by a variety of environmental factors, including water temperature, clarity, current, and weather conditions. Anglers who excel at this approach are adept at interpreting these cues and adjusting their presentation accordingly. For example, in colder water, fish tend to be less active and require a slower, more subtle presentation. Conversely, in warmer water, they may be more aggressive and respond well to faster retrieves and more pronounced lure actions. Water clarity dictates the type of lure and color to use, as well as the retrieval speed. In murky water, lures that create vibrations and noise are more effective, while in clear water, more subtle presentations are often preferred. Understanding how these factors interact is crucial for maximizing your chances of success.

The Impact of Current on Presentation

Current plays a significant role in how lures behave and how fish perceive them. Anglers often position themselves upstream of their target area and cast across the current, allowing the lure to drift naturally with the flow. This creates a more realistic presentation that mimics the movement of baitfish being carried along by the current. Varying the retrieve speed and angle of presentation can also influence how the lure interacts with the current, allowing you to cover different depths and areas. When fishing in strong currents, it’s often necessary to use heavier lures or weights to maintain control and ensure the lure reaches the desired depth. Paying attention to the eddies and seams created by the current can also reveal areas where fish may be holding, waiting to ambush prey.

Mastering the Retrieve: Rod Work and Line Management

The retrieve is arguably the most critical aspect of the pacific spin technique. It’s not simply a matter of winding the reel; it's about imparting the right action to the lure to create a lifelike presentation. Rod work plays a crucial role in this process, allowing you to impart subtle twitches, jerks, and pauses to the lure. Varying the length and intensity of these movements can attract the attention of even the most finicky fish. Line management is also essential, as it influences how the lure moves through the water. Slack line can create a more natural presentation, while tight line can provide greater control and sensitivity, enabling you to detect subtle strikes. Maintaining proper line tension is vital for setting the hook effectively. Experimentation with different retrieve patterns and rod actions is key to discovering what works best in a given situation. The goal is to create a presentation that’s unpredictable and erratic, mimicking the movements of a wounded or fleeing baitfish.

Advanced Retrieve Techniques

Beyond the basic twitch-and-pause retrieve, there are several advanced techniques that can further enhance the effectiveness of the pacific spin approach. The “snap retrieve” involves rapidly jerking the rod tip upward, creating a sudden surge in the lure’s speed. This can be particularly effective for triggering reaction strikes from predatory fish. The “stop-and-go retrieve” involves alternating between periods of steady retrieve and brief pauses, allowing the lure to flutter and fall naturally. This can mimic the behavior of a wounded baitfish struggling to stay afloat. Combining these techniques and experimenting with different variations can unlock new levels of success. It’s important to note that these techniques require practice and finesse to master. A smooth, controlled rod action is essential for imparting the desired action to the lure without spooking the fish.

Beyond the Pacific: Applying the Spin in Diverse Environments

While initially developed and refined in Pacific fisheries, the principles of the pacific spin technique are applicable to a wide range of angling scenarios. The core concept – replicating the movements of natural prey – resonates with predatory fish in virtually any environment. Adapting the specific lures, presentation styles, and retrieve patterns to suit local conditions and target species is crucial. For example, when fishing for largemouth bass in freshwater lakes, anglers can employ swimbaits and crankbaits with erratic retrieves to mimic the movements of bluegill or shad. In saltwater environments, targeting species like snook and redfish can be achieved using similar techniques with appropriate lure selections.
